Everyone shares, we do it all the time. This can be from sharing sweets, knowledge about a particular subject, or information about ourselves. It does not always involve sharing our personal possessions. Being able to share is important to help build upon our relationships with family, friends and other people we meet in our lives. It gives us the confidence to communicate with others, for example, being able to share our likes and dislikes and make new friendships based on shared interests and hobbies.

So don’t be shy, share. You may be surprised by how much you have in common with the person. It could be a favourite book, a shared interest in history or a favourite place you went to on holiday. The only way to know is to share the information about yourself, you never know you may gain new aspirations or aspire others to try something new
